본문 바로가기

Java

[IT국비지원교육_코딩_비전공자] 조건문 / if문 / if-else문 / 중첩 if문 / switch문

오늘은 지난시간 변수 파트 마무리 이후 '연산자'라는 새로운 파트의 시작이다.

 

연산자(opreator) : 연산을 수행하는 기호 (+,-,*,/ 등)

피연산자(operand) : 연산자의 작업 대상(변수, 상수, 리터럴, 수식)

 

예시)

x+3 이라는 2(피연산자의 수)항연산에서 연산자는 + 이고, 피연산자(항/대상)은 x 와 3 이다.

x의 값이 5라면 위 식의 값은 8이 됩니다. 

 

#연산자의 종류

(연산 순서 즉, 우선순위는 위에서 아래 순으로 처리한다)

산술 연산자   + - * / % << >>    

비교 연산자   > < >= <= == !=

논리 연산자  && , ll , ! , & , l , ^ , ~

대입 연산자  =

기타  (type) , ?:     형변환 연산자 , 삼항 연산자(항이 피연산자를 3개 사용하는 연산자)